Gigantic asteroid influence changed the center of Solar System's greatest moon

.Around 4 billion years ago, an asteroid struck the Jupiter moon Ganymede. Right now, a Kobe Educational institution researcher realized that the Planetary system's largest moon's axis has actually moved as a result of the influence, which affirmed that the planet was all around 20 times larger than the one that finished the age of the dinosaurs in the world, and also resulted in some of the greatest effects with clear indications in the Planetary system.Ganymede is the largest moon in the Planetary system, much bigger also than the planet Mercury, and is actually also intriguing for the liquid water oceans below its own icy area. Like the Earth's moon, it is tidally locked, indicating that it always reveals the same side to the planet it is actually orbiting as well as hence also has a much edge. On huge parts of its area, the moon is actually dealt with through furrows that type concentric circles around one details area, which led analysts in the 1980s in conclusion that they are actually the results of a major effect celebration. "The Jupiter moons Io, Europa, Ganymede and Callisto all have intriguing private features, but the one that recorded my interest was these furrows on Ganymede," says the Kobe Educational institution planetologist HIRATA Naoyuki. He continues, "We understand that this function was developed by a planet influence concerning 4 billion years earlier, but we were unsure how major this influence was and what effect it had on the moon.".Records from the remote control item is actually sparse bring in analysis really hard, therefore Hirata was actually the initial to understand that the supposed site of the effect is practically exactly on the meridian farthest away from Jupiter. Drawing from resemblances along with an influence celebration on Pluto that caused the dwarf world's spinning center to move and also our experts found out about through the New Horizons area probe, this indicated that Ganymede, as well, had gone through such a reorientation. Hirata is a specialist in imitating effect occasions on moons as well as asteroids, so this understanding allowed him to compute what type of effect can have caused this reorientation to take place.In the diary Scientific Information, the Kobe College researcher currently released that the asteroid most likely possessed a dimension of around 300 kilometers, about 20 times as huge as the one that hit the Planet 65 thousand years earlier and ended the grow older of the dinosaurs, and created a passing sinkhole in between 1,400 and 1,600 kilometers in diameter. (Transient scars, commonly made use of in laboratory and computational likeness, are actually the tooth cavities produced directly after the crater digging and also prior to product clears up around the sinkhole.) According to his simulations, just an effect of this particular dimension would certainly create it very likely that the change in the circulation of mass might create the moon's rotational center to switch into its current posture. This end result is true irrespective of where on the surface the impact occurred." I would like to recognize the source as well as development of Ganymede and also other Jupiter moons. The giant effect needs to have had a substantial influence on the early development of Ganymede, yet the thermal as well as architectural results of the influence on the inside of Ganymede have actually certainly not however been examined whatsoever. I strongly believe that additional research using the internal advancement of ice moons may be accomplished next," describes Hirata.Intriguing for its own subsurface seas, Ganymede is the last location of ESA's extract area probing.
